CC   -!- FUNCTION: 3'-5' exoribonuclease that releases 5'-nucleoside
CC       monophosphates and is involved in maturation of structured RNAs.
CC       {ECO:0000256|HAMAP-Rule:MF_01895}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=Exonucleolytic cleavage in the 3'- to 5'-direction to yield
CC         nucleoside 5'-phosphates.; EC=3.1.13.1;
CC         Evidence={ECO:0000256|ARBA:ARBA00001849, ECO:0000256|HAMAP-
CC         Rule:MF_01895};
CC   -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|ARBA:ARBA00004496,
CC       ECO:0000256|HAMAP-Rule:MF_01895}.
CC   -!- SIMILARITY: Belongs to the RNR ribonuclease family. RNase R subfamily.
CC       {ECO:0000256|HAMAP-Rule:MF_01895}.
